The Color of Manganese Sulfate An Exploration


Manganese sulfate, a chemical compound with the formula MnSO₄, is widely recognized for its vibrant color, which typically ranges from pale pink to light purple. This distinctive hue is a crucial aspect of its identification and is representative of the unique properties of manganese ions in various oxidation states. From a chemical perspective, it is notable that the color of manganese compounds can change depending on the oxidation state of the manganese ion. For example, manganese in the +7 oxidation state, found in potassium permanganate (KMnO₄), presents a deep purple color. Such color variations reflect the rich chemistry of manganese and its compounds; hence, the color serves as an important indicator for chemists in laboratory settings.
